twist in the wind
(leave (someone) to) twist in the wind
1.
to keep someone waiting for a decision or answer.
Carolyn was left twisting in the wind for about a week, and so were several other people who interviewed for the job.

2.
to be forced to exist without support or help.
Some workers were fired and left to twist in the wind after many years on the job.

People know she's ambitious and are afraid she might leave the company twisting in the wind if a better job came along.

leave (someone) to twist in the wind
[American]
if someone is left to twist in the wind, they are left in a very difficult situation by the actions of another person.
The director resigned and left the rest of the department twisting in the wind, waiting to see if the project would continue.
